Dan Houglum has been a member of the NATA since 1995 and has been a Certified Athletic Trainer since 1997.  He graduated from South Dakota State University in 1997 with a degree in Athletic Training, and graduated from Des Moines University in 1999 with a Masters of Science in Physical Therapy.  He achieved Certification from the Postural Restoration Institute in 2012. Dan was selected as a Five Star Professional Top Physical Therapist in Chicago in 2014 and 2015.  His 17 years of clinical expertise has led to invitations to speak at the Northwestern University Sports Medicine Symposium, National Athletic Training Association National Convention, and the Postural Restoration Institute, as well as consult with the New York Yankees, Cincinnati Reds, Northwestern University, and Depaul University.

History of Passion

The Postural Restoration Institute (PRI) is built around 30 years of clinical practice associated with recurring successes of specific patient treatment programs. We established reproducible, outcome-based programs based on consistent evidence-based correlations, discovered with patient biomechanical, respiratory, and neurological functional patterns and limitations. My passion for the integrated systems of the body has resulted in an examination and intervention process of the asymmetrical human body called Postural Restoration.
